The Legal Framework: Prohibitions and Penalties
Russia keeps a zero-tolerance policy toward the sale, distribution, and usage of leisure cannabis. The legal system categorizes cannabis as a Schedule I controlled substance, indicating it is thought about to have actually no recognized medical worth and a high capacity for abuse under state law.
The Russian Criminal Code and the Administrative Code handle cannabis offenses based on the quantity included. Post 228 is the main statute governing drug-related offenses and is often described in domestic media as the "individuals's post" due to its frequent use.
Table 1: Overview of Cannabis-Related Penalties in RussiaOffenseClassificationAmount ThresholdsPossible ConsequencesUsageAdministrativeAny amountFines (4,000-- 5,000 RUB) or approximately 15 days detention.Belongings (Significant)CriminalOver 6 gramsFines, neighborhood service, or as much as 3 years imprisonment.Belongings (Large)CriminalOver 100 grams3 to 10 years imprisonment plus heavy fines.Sale/DistributionBad guyAny amount4 to 20+ years jail time, depending upon scale and intent.
People looking for "cannabis for sale" should comprehend that the Russian authorities do not compare small "social sharing" and industrial circulation; both are treated as serious felonies.
The Resurgence of Industrial Hemp
While "marijuana" (cannabis with high THC content) is strictly unlawful for sale, Russia has a storied history with commercial hemp. Throughout the 18th and 19th centuries, the Russian Empire was the world's leading producer of hemp, supplying the fiber used for the rigging and sails of the British Royal Navy.
Recently, the Russian federal government has actually encouraged the re-establishment of the commercial hemp industry, offered the crops include less than 0.1% THC. This legal sector enables the sale of hemp-derived items, which are frequently puzzled with "cannabis" by the public.

The Risks of the Underground Market
Due to the absence of legal dispensaries or controlled retail outlets, any search for "cannabis for sale in Russia" leads directly to the unregulated black market. This market is fraught with dangers that extend beyond legal prosecution.
1. The "Zakladki" System
The prohibited drug sell Russia frequently runs through a dead-drop system called zakladki. Buyers pay by means of cryptocurrency, and "couriers" conceal the product in public areas (parks, under bricks, or in structure crevices) and send out coordinates to the purchaser. This system is greatly kept track of by law enforcement, and "stings" are frequent.
2. Scams and Scams
Online advertisements claiming to sell cannabis in Russia are regularly scams. Since the purchaser is attempting an illegal deal, they have no legal option when the seller disappears with their funds.
3. Item Purity
There is no quality assurance in the illegal market. Products may be laced with artificial cannabinoids (typically called "Spices" in Russia), which are significantly more hazardous than natural cannabis and have been linked to many deaths and extreme psychological episodes.
